Output edf4c71176c659e4896a7578e228055579d277e8dd242fc584d4e474ee34cb93:1

value
18410000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8afbc68fb47c8973197ae7f412fb43a64884266c OP_EQUALVERIFY OP_CHECKSIG
address
1Dfss9hr8nEwYWLivU4o8zTZrKYsjzHu2d
transaction
edf4c71176c659e4896a7578e228055579d277e8dd242fc584d4e474ee34cb93
spent
true